CURRENT NEWS, SJR, 10 Apr 2006 Josh Allotey scored three touchdowns while Qikeomi Clemmons scored two on Sunday to lead the Outlaws to a 43-6 win over the Pekin Dominators in an 8FL game at Four Seasons. Allotey caught 5 passes for 108-yards, including 48 and 43-yard touchdown passes from quarterback Dan Eck. Allotey also scored on a 62-yard interception return, picking off the pass 2-yards deep in his own end zone and returning it all the way for the score. Eck was 11 for 18 passing for 172- yards and four touchdowns, including 6 and 47-yard scoring strikes to Clemmons. The Outlaws other score came on a 52-yard run by Alubrey Collins on a fake-punt play. The Outlaws led 35-0 before Pekin got it's lone touchdown on a 3-yard pass from Wendell Covert to Jason Howard in the fourth quarter. LuMarris Fortune added 72-yards on nine carries for the Outlaws (5-1)
